Essential Safety Measures for Your Industrial Rubber Hose Operation

The use of industrial rubber hoses is essential in many industries, ranging from agriculture to construction, mining, oil and gas, and many others. Rubber hoses are designed to transport liquids, gases, and other materials from one location to another. However, as with any equipment, using industrial rubber hoses also comes with hazards that can pose a significant safety risk to workers and the environment. In this article, we will discuss the essential safety measures you need to consider for your industrial rubber hose operation.

Understanding the Hazards

Before looking at the essential safety measures, it is essential to understand the hazards associated with using industrial rubber hoses. The primary risks include:

1. Hose Burst: This happens when high-pressure content in the hose causes the hose to rupture and burst open. Hose burst can cause injuries to workers, property damage, and environmental pollution.

2. Hose Kinking: This happens when the hose is bent from its normal position and causes blockage or damage to the hose. Hose kinking can cause pressure build-up, leading to hose burst or leaks.

3. Chemical Reaction: This happens when the contents transported in the hose react with the hose material, leading to degradation or damage of the hose. Chemical reaction can cause the hose to leak, burst, or contaminate the environment.

4. Electric Shock: This happens when electrical voltage leaks from hoses that contain electrical or static electricity. Electric shock can cause injuries to workers and damage to equipment.

Essential Safety Measures

To mitigate the hazards, here are the essential safety measures you need to consider for your industrial rubber hose operation.

1. Equipment Inspection

Before using the industrial rubber hose, you need to inspect it for any damage, wear, or tear. Inspect the hose for cracks, burst, hardening, signs of crushing or kinking, or any other visible damage. Also, check if the hose connection fittings are secure and not worn out. If you find any defects, replace the hose before use.

2. Proper Hose Selection

Choosing the right industrial rubber hose for your application is crucial to ensuring safety. Consider the hose's size, pressure rating, temperature rating, working conditions, and compatibility with the fluid transported. If you are unsure of the hose's compatibility, consult the hose manufacturer for guidance.

3. Avoid Kinking or Crushing

Kinking or crushing the industrial rubber hose can cause permanent damage, leading to pressure build-up, hose bursts, leaks, or blockage. Avoid sharp bends, and use appropriate bends or loops to avoid kinking or crushing the hose.

4. Proper Hose Use

Always use the industrial rubber hose for its intended purpose, as stated in the manufacturer's instructions. Avoid abusing or misusing the hose, such as using it to lift heavy objects or as an anchor point.

5. Electrostatic Discharge Prevention

If you are using industrial rubber hoses to handle flammable or combustible materials, avoid electric shocks by grounding all hoses and equipment. Also, use conductive hoses that can dissipate static electricity to the ground.
